I need a complete Android-native marketplace app built from the ground up. The goal is to let multiple vendors list products while customers browse, purchase, and track orders in one seamless experience.

Scope
• Plan and refine the overall user flow for buyers and sellers.
• Design an intuitive, modern UI that follows current Material Design guidelines.
• Build core marketplace modules: product catalog, vendor dashboard, cart and checkout, order management, and basic analytics.
• Implement a clean, well-documented REST or GraphQL API so the mobile front-end remains fast and future-proof.
• Include an admin panel (web or mobile) where I can onboard vendors, approve listings, run promotions, and review transactions.
• Provide full source code, build instructions, and brief hand-off training.
• Assist with Google Play submission and one round of post-launch bug fixes.

Tech preferences
Kotlin or Java for Android, backend in Node.js, Laravel, or similar—happy to hear alternatives if they speed development or improve maintainability.

Acceptance criteria
1. All primary buyer and seller journeys work smoothly on physical Android devices running 10+.
2. UI passes standard accessibility checks and device-size responsiveness tests.
3. Codebase compiles without errors and is accompanied by setup documentation.
4. Transactions process in my test payment gateway sandbox without failures.

I’m aiming for a polished MVP first, then iterations for extra features once we gather user feedback. Let me know your proposed timeline, any similar apps you’ve shipped, and which tech stack you’d prefer for the backend.
